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Ticketing Options

When you arrive at Hampton train station, you'll find a variety of facilities designed to cater to every traveler's needs. The station is equipped with ticket machines that make buying or collecting pre-purchased tickets a breeze. These machines are fully accessible and offer discounts for passengers with a Disabled Persons Railcard. If you're in need of assistance, do note that while staff help is not available, there are help points for information and customer support.

Accessibility is at the heart of Hampton station with step-free access to both platforms, though it's worth noting the lack of an accessible taxi service or designated set down point. Should you require additional assistance, guards on board the trains are available to help, and you can book this service up to two hours prior to your journey.

Amenities for a Comfortable Journey

For those looking to grab a quick bite before their journey, a small coffee shop provides refreshments. However, keep in mind that there are no ATMs, shops, or currency exchange facilities on-site. There are accessible toilets, whereas the absence of a waiting room means you might prefer timing your arrival closer to departure. The station also boasts Wi-Fi so you can stay connected as you wait.

If you’re cycling, you’ll find ample bike storage options, including stands and racks, which are well-protected under CCTV surveillance. Although the station lacks car parking spaces, there is free car parking available nearby, so plan accordingly if driving is part of your journey to the station.

Station Facilities and Amenities

The station offers a range of facilities designed with accessibility and convenience in mind. Passengers can purchase or collect their tickets from the ticket office, which operates from early morning to late afternoon on weekdays and has reduced hours on Saturdays. For those traveling on a Sunday, worry not—you can still use the ticket machines available at the station. These machines are designed for accessibility and offer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

If you require assistance, help is available via dedicated help points on the platforms. While there is no waiting room, seating areas are available, and toilets can be found on platform one during staffed hours. For those cycling to the station, there are 24 bicycle storage spaces, offering a convenient option for commuters from the surrounding areas.

Accessibility at Downham Market

Ranked as a Category B1 station, Downham Market ensures step-free access to its platforms. However, transitioning between platforms requires navigating via the street and a level crossing. The station supports passengers with impaired mobility, but no accessible toilets or waiting rooms are available at this location. Staff assistance is generally available during weekdays and Saturday mornings.

Transportation Links

Downham Market is well-connected with local and regional transport options. Should you require onward travel, a ta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the station. Although information on bus services is available, specific details are accessible through the Onward Travel Information Map for a seamless travel experience.

Routes and Destinations from Downham Market

Whether you're headed to the nearby Kings Lynn or making the journey to the capital with trains from Downham Market to London Kings Cross, your options are plentiful. Travel to Cambridge is another popular choice, with trains to both Cambridge and Cambridge North available. For those planning further adventures, destinations like Gatwick Airport and Norwich are also accessible.
